Who wrote Gutter Ballet lyrics?


Gutter Ballet is written by Paul F. O'neill, Jon Oliva, Criss Oliva.
✔️

When was Gutter Ballet released?


It is first released in 1989 as part of Savatage's album "Gutter Ballet" which includes 11 tracks in total. This song is the 1st track on this album.
